Cruisin’A Posted July 23, 2018 #26 Share Posted July 23, 2018 I do quite a bit of walking and have found that for me, the best thing to do is buy shoes a bit bigger and use inserts for extra padding. The extra size allows for swelling and for a good fit of the insert. As far as comfortable shoes, the absolute most comfortable brand has been Earthies. I have a beige pair of Allbirds wool runners (the kind with laces not loafer style) and I love them for travel! They are roomy enough if your feet swell somewhat and they can be worn with or without socks. Decent level of support as well.
